Department of External Affairs to Critchley

Cablegram 134 CANBERRA, 24 May 1948, 6 p.m.

Our 133. [1] United States suggestion as reported from New York is obviously vague as at present conceived. Nevertheless, if properly contrived it would obviously assist the Republic, particularly on the question of trade. The question of tactics will be important.

Glad of early advice on Republican Government’s reaction.
